Parafermion statistics and the application to non-abelian quantum Hall states
Published 2001-10-05, updated 2002-01-17Version 2
The (exclusion) statistics of parafermions is used to study degeneracies of quasiholes over the paired (or in general clustered) quantum Hall states. Focus is on the Z_k and su(3)_k/u(1)^2 parafermions, which are used in the description of spin-polarized and spin-singled clustered quantum Hall states.
